Author: nwhitehorn
Date: Sun Mar  8 16:19:29 2009
New Revision: 189536
URL: http://svn.freebsd.org/changeset/base/189536

Log:
  Fix a mismerge from head that I somehow missed last night. This caused builds 
with
  KDB enabled to fail.
  
  Pointy hat to:        me

Modified:
  stable/7/sys/powerpc/powerpc/trap_subr.S

Modified: stable/7/sys/powerpc/powerpc/trap_subr.S
==============================================================================
--- stable/7/sys/powerpc/powerpc/trap_subr.S    Sun Mar  8 16:16:55 2009        
(r189535)
+++ stable/7/sys/powerpc/powerpc/trap_subr.S    Sun Mar  8 16:19:29 2009        
(r189536)
@@ -515,12 +515,9 @@ CNAME(ppc_db_trap):
  */
 dbtrap:
        /* Write the trap vector to SPRG3 by computing LR & 0xff00 */
-       mflr    %r1
-       andi.   %r1,%r1,0xff00
-       mtsprg3 %r1
-
-       lis     %r1,(tmpstk+TMPSTKSZ-16)@ha     /* get new SP */
-       addi    %r1,%r1,(tmpstk+TMPSTKSZ-16)@l
+       mflr    %r31
+       andi.   %r31,%r31,0xff00
+       mtsprg3 %r31
 
        FRAME_SETUP(PC_DBSAVE)
 /* Call C trap code: */
_______________________________________________
svn-src-all@freebsd.org mailing list
http://lists.freebsd.org/mailman/listinfo/svn-src-all
To unsubscribe, send any mail to "svn-src-all-unsubscr...@freebsd.org"

Reply via email to